     63 static int
     64 valid_request(struct passwd *pw, char *host, Key **ret, u_char *data,
     65     u_int datalen)
     66 {
     67 	Buffer b;
     68 	Key *key;
     69 	u_char *pkblob;
     70 	u_int blen, len;
     71 	char *pkalg, *p;
     72 	int pktype, fail;
     73 
     74 	fail = 0;
     75 
     76 	buffer_init(&b);
     77 	buffer_append(&b, data, datalen);
     78 
     79 	/* session id, currently limited to SHA1 (20 bytes) */
     80 	p = buffer_get_string(&b, &len);
     81 	if (len != 20)
     82 		fail++;
     83 	xfree(p);
     84 
     85 	if (buffer_get_char(&b) != SSH2_MSG_USERAUTH_REQUEST)
     86 		fail++;
     87 
     88 	/* server user */
     89 	buffer_skip_string(&b);
     90 
     91 	/* service */
     92 	p = buffer_get_string(&b, NULL);
     93 	if (strcmp("ssh-connection", p) != 0)
     94 		fail++;
     95 	xfree(p);
     96 
     97 	/* method */
     98 	p = buffer_get_string(&b, NULL);
     99 	if (strcmp("hostbased", p) != 0)
    100 		fail++;
    101 	xfree(p);
    102 
    103 	/* pubkey */
    104 	pkalg = buffer_get_string(&b, NULL);
    105 	pkblob = buffer_get_string(&b, &blen);
    106 
    107 	pktype = key_type_from_name(pkalg);
    108 	if (pktype == KEY_UNSPEC)
    109 		fail++;
    110 	else if ((key = key_from_blob(pkblob, blen)) == NULL)
    111 		fail++;
    112 	else if (key->type != pktype)
    113 		fail++;
    114 	xfree(pkalg);
    115 	xfree(pkblob);
    116 
    117 	/* client host name, handle trailing dot */
    118 	p = buffer_get_string(&b, &len);
    119 	debug2("valid_request: check expect chost %s got %s", host, p);
    120 	if (strlen(host) != len - 1)
    121 		fail++;
    122 	else if (p[len - 1] != '.')
    123 		fail++;
    124 	else if (strncasecmp(host, p, len - 1) != 0)
    125 		fail++;
    126 	xfree(p);
    127 
    128 	/* local user */
    129 	p = buffer_get_string(&b, NULL);
    130 
    131 	if (strcmp(pw->pw_name, p) != 0)
    132 		fail++;
    133 	xfree(p);
    134 
    135 	/* end of message */
    136 	if (buffer_len(&b) != 0)
    137 		fail++;
    138 
    139 	debug3("valid_request: fail %d", fail);
    140 
    141 	if (fail && key != NULL)
    142 		key_free(key);
    143 	else
    144 		*ret = key;
    145 
    146 	return (fail ? -1 : 0);
    147 }

    149 int
    150 main(int argc, char **argv)
    151 {
    152 	Buffer b;
    153 	Options options;
    154 	Key *keys[2], *key;
    155 	struct passwd *pw;
    156 	int key_fd[2], i, found, version = 2, fd;
    157 	u_char *signature, *data;
    158 	char *host;
    159 	u_int slen, dlen;
    160 	u_int32_t rnd[256];
    161 
    162 	/*
    163 	 * Since these two open()s are all that's done here before
    164 	 * dropping privileges with setreuid(), and since having been
    165 	 * privileged protects ssh-keysign from core dumps and tracing,
    166 	 * there's no need to use Least Privilege interfaces like
    167 	 * setppriv(2).
    168 	 */
    169 	key_fd[0] = open(_PATH_HOST_RSA_KEY_FILE, O_RDONLY);
    170 	key_fd[1] = open(_PATH_HOST_DSA_KEY_FILE, O_RDONLY);
    171 
    172 	(void) setreuid(getuid(), getuid());
    173 
    174 	(void) g11n_setlocale(LC_ALL, "");
    175 
    176 	init_rng();
    177 	seed_rng();
    178 	arc4random_stir();
    179 
    180 #ifdef DEBUG_SSH_KEYSIGN
    181 	log_init("ssh-keysign", SYSLOG_LEVEL_DEBUG3, SYSLOG_FACILITY_AUTH, 0);
    182 #endif
    183 
    184 	/* verify that ssh-keysign is enabled by the admin */
    185 	original_real_uid = getuid();	/* XXX readconf.c needs this */
    186 	initialize_options(&options);
    187 	(void)read_config_file(_PATH_HOST_CONFIG_FILE, "", &options);
    188 	fill_default_options(&options);
    189 	if (options.hostbased_authentication != 1)
    190 		fatal("Hostbased authentication not enabled in %s",
    191 		    _PATH_HOST_CONFIG_FILE);
    192 
    193 	if (key_fd[0] == -1 && key_fd[1] == -1)
    194 		fatal("could not open any host key");
    195 
    196 	if ((pw = getpwuid(getuid())) == NULL)
    197 		fatal("getpwuid failed");
    198 	pw = pwcopy(pw);
    199 
    200 	SSLeay_add_all_algorithms();
    201 	for (i = 0; i < 256; i++)
    202 		rnd[i] = arc4random();
    203 	RAND_seed(rnd, sizeof(rnd));
    204 
    205 	found = 0;
    206 	for (i = 0; i < 2; i++) {
    207 		keys[i] = NULL;
    208 		if (key_fd[i] == -1)
    209 			continue;
    210 		keys[i] = key_load_private_pem(key_fd[i], KEY_UNSPEC,
    211 		    NULL, NULL);
    212 		(void) close(key_fd[i]);
    213 		if (keys[i] != NULL && keys[i]->type == KEY_RSA) {
    214 			if (RSA_blinding_on(keys[i]->rsa, NULL) != 1) {
    215 				error("RSA_blinding_on failed");
    216 				key_free(keys[i]);
    217 				keys[i] = NULL;
    218 			}
    219 		}
    220 		if (keys[i] != NULL)
    221 			found = 1;
    222 	}
    223 	if (!found)
    224 		fatal("no hostkey found");
    225 
    226 	buffer_init(&b);
    227 	if (ssh_msg_recv(STDIN_FILENO, &b) < 0)
    228 		fatal("ssh_msg_recv failed");
    229 	if (buffer_get_char(&b) != version)
    230 		fatal("bad version");
    231 	fd = buffer_get_int(&b);
    232 	if ((fd == STDIN_FILENO) || (fd == STDOUT_FILENO))
    233 		fatal("bad fd");
    234 	if ((host = get_local_name(fd)) == NULL)
    235 		fatal("cannot get sockname for fd");
    236 
    237 	data = buffer_get_string(&b, &dlen);
    238 	if (valid_request(pw, host, &key, data, dlen) < 0)
    239 		fatal("not a valid request");
    240 	xfree(host);
    241 
    242 	found = 0;
    243 	for (i = 0; i < 2; i++) {
    244 		if (keys[i] != NULL &&
    245 		    key_equal(key, keys[i])) {
    246 			found = 1;
    247 			break;
    248 		}
    249 	}
    250 	if (!found)
    251 		fatal("no matching hostkey found");
    252 
    253 	if (key_sign(keys[i], &signature, &slen, data, dlen) != 0)
    254 		fatal("key_sign failed");
    255 	xfree(data);
    256 
    257 	/* send reply */
    258 	buffer_clear(&b);
    259 	buffer_put_string(&b, signature, slen);
    260 	ssh_msg_send(STDOUT_FILENO, version, &b);
    261 
    262 	return (0);
    263 }
